Sherman Henry Weaver

weaver-s-h

December 1, 1936 - December 13, 2025

Sherman Henry Weaver, 89, of Enos, Oklahoma passed away on Saturday, December 13, 2025, at the Family Care Center in Kingston, Oklahoma. He was born on December 1, 1936, in Russett, Oklahoma to the late Melvin Weaver and Alice Shipley Morgan. Sherman grew up in the Shay and Enos communities, where he spent most of his life. He was a hardworking man who worked for Rural Little and later for W.W. Trailers, where he was employed for 22 years. He later owned and operated Weaver's Super Saver for several years. On June 1, 1955, Sherman married Irene Ida Bishop in Ardmore, Oklahoma and she preceded him in death on December 17, 2017. He was affiliated with the Enos Baptist Church. He enjoyed working with his cattle, doing tractor work, and spending time at the casino. Sherman was known for his strong work ethic and love for his community and family.

He is survived by
Son: Donald Gene Weaver of Enos, Oklahoma
Grandchildren: Urian Weaver and wife Rachel of Kingston, Oklahoma
Melissa Bellettini and husband B.J. of Kingston, Oklahoma
Great-grandchildren: Ewan and Ella Weaver, Emily and Luke Bellettini,
Sky and Liza Lowe, Stoney Lowe, and Saylor Lowe
Great Great grandchild: Iris Lowe
Sister: Janice Waymire of Ardmore, Oklahoma
Nieces, nephews, and cousins.

He was preceded in death by his parents; his wife, Irene Weaver; daughter-in-law, Pat Weaver; and his sisters, Joyce Armstrong and Joanne Miller.

Casket Bearers: Will Self, Derek Bishop, Larry Bishop, Randy Arneson, Johnny Macon, Larry Turner and Jason Bishop
